Christian Guegi created HBASE-16415:
---------------------------------------

             Summary: Replication in different namepace
                 Key: HBASE-16415
                 URL: https://issues.apache.org/jira/browse/HBASE-16415
             Project: HBase
          Issue Type: New Feature
          Components: Replication
            Reporter: Christian Guegi


It would be nice to replicate tables from one namespace to another namespace.

Example:
Master cluster, namespace=default, table=bar
Slave cluster, namespace=dr, table=bar

Replication happens in class ReplicationSink:
  public void replicateEntries(List<WALEntry> entries, final CellScanner cells, 
...){
    ...
    TableName table = 
TableName.valueOf(entry.getKey().getTableName().toByteArray());
    ...
    addToHashMultiMap(rowMap, table, clusterIds, m);
    ...
    for (Entry<TableName, Map<List<UUID>, List<Row>>> entry : 
rowMap.entrySet()) {
      batch(entry.getKey(), entry.getValue().values());
    }
   }




--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to